HATHAWAY v. COUGHLIN

No. 1530, Docket 93-2732.

37 F.3d 63 (1994)

William HATHAWAY,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. Thomas A. COUGHLIN, Commissioner of the Department of Correctional Services, Everett W. Jones, Superintendent of Great Meadow Correctional Facility; Benjamin Dyette and James Sullivan, Defendants, Joseph Foote, Defendant-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Second Circuit.

Decided September 29, 1994.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Michael S. Buskus, Asst. Atty. Gen., Albany, NY (G. Oliver Koppell, Atty. Gen., Peter H. Schiff, Deputy Sol. Gen., Peter G. Crary, Asst. Atty. Gen., of counsel), for defendant-appellant.

Edward Z. Menkin, Syracuse, NY, for plaintiff-appellee.

Before: ALTIMARI, McLAUGHLIN, and JACOBS, Circuit Judges.


ALTIMARI, Circuit Judge:

Defendant-appellant Joseph Foote ("Foote") appeals from an order of the United States District Court for the Northern District of New York (Scullin, J.), denying his motions for a directed verdict.
